加入收藏 | 设为首页 | 会员中心 | 我要投稿 百客网 - 域百科网 (https://www.yubaike.com.cn/)- 数据工具、云安全、建站、站长网、数据计算!
当前位置: 首页 > 综合聚焦 > 资源网站 > 空间 > 正文

边缘AI视角:PHP空间节点高效部署与资源优化

发布时间:2026-04-01 14:42:57 所属栏目:空间 来源:DaWei
导读:  在数字化转型浪潮中,边缘AI(Edge AI)正以其低延迟、高隐私性和实时处理能力,重塑传统计算架构的边界。PHP作为Web开发领域的经典语言,虽以快速原型开发见长,但在边缘计算场景下,如何实现空间节点的高效部署

  在数字化转型浪潮中,边缘AI(Edge AI)正以其低延迟、高隐私性和实时处理能力,重塑传统计算架构的边界。PHP作为Web开发领域的经典语言,虽以快速原型开发见长,但在边缘计算场景下,如何实现空间节点的高效部署与资源优化,成为开发者需要突破的关键课题。边缘AI的核心在于将计算能力下沉至靠近数据源的节点,而PHP的动态特性与边缘节点的资源约束形成鲜明对比,这要求开发者从架构设计、代码优化到资源调度进行系统性重构。


AI生成的示意图,仅供参考

  边缘节点的资源有限性是PHP部署的首要挑战。传统PHP应用通常运行在云服务器或数据中心,享有充足的CPU、内存和网络带宽,而边缘设备(如工业网关、智能摄像头或IoT传感器)往往仅配备低功耗处理器和有限存储。例如,某工业场景中的边缘节点仅配备4核ARM处理器和2GB内存,若直接部署未优化的PHP应用,可能因高并发请求导致内存溢出或CPU占用率飙升,进而影响设备稳定性。此时,开发者需通过代码精简、依赖裁剪和轻量化框架选择来降低资源消耗。例如,使用Swoole扩展替代传统PHP-FPM,可显著提升并发处理能力,同时减少进程间通信开销;通过Composer的“--prefer-dist”参数安装最小依赖包,避免引入不必要的代码库,从而压缩应用体积。


  空间节点的异构性要求PHP部署具备环境适配能力。边缘设备可能运行不同操作系统(如Linux、RTOS或嵌入式Linux变体),甚至硬件架构(x86、ARM或MIPS),这导致传统“一键部署”方案失效。开发者需采用容器化技术(如Docker)或无服务器架构(Serverless)实现环境隔离。例如,通过Docker镜像将PHP应用及其依赖封装为独立单元,确保在不同边缘节点上运行一致;针对资源极度受限的设备,可探索PHP的嵌入式版本(如PHP-Embedded)或编译为静态二进制文件,减少对动态库的依赖。利用Kubernetes的边缘计算扩展(如K3s)或轻量级编排工具(如Portainer),可实现多节点应用的自动化部署与弹性伸缩,避免手动配置的繁琐与错误。


  资源优化的核心在于平衡性能与能耗。边缘AI场景中,PHP应用常需与本地模型推理(如TensorFlow Lite)或传感器数据采集协同工作,这要求开发者优化任务调度策略。例如,通过PHP的异步编程(如ReactPHP或Amp)将非实时任务(如日志记录、数据上报)移至后台线程,避免阻塞主进程;利用边缘节点的空闲周期执行模型训练或数据预处理,通过“计算-休眠”循环降低功耗。动态资源分配技术(如cgroups)可限制PHP进程的CPU和内存使用上限,防止单一应用独占资源,确保多任务共存时的稳定性。例如,某智慧农业项目中,通过cgroups将PHP应用的内存限制在512MB,同时为土壤湿度监测任务预留200MB,既满足实时性需求,又避免系统崩溃。


  边缘AI与PHP的融合不仅是技术挑战,更是架构思维的转变。从“云中心”到“端边缘”的迁移,要求开发者重新审视应用的资源需求、部署环境和运行模式。通过轻量化改造、环境适配和智能调度,PHP完全可以在边缘节点上实现高效运行,为工业物联网、智能安防、智慧城市等领域提供低成本、高灵活性的解决方案。未来,随着边缘计算硬件性能的持续提升(如NPU加速、5G低时延网络),PHP与边缘AI的结合将催生更多创新应用,推动数字化服务向更靠近数据源的场景延伸。

(编辑:百客网 - 域百科网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章